Science diplomacy: Switzerland supports dialogue to create research centre in south-eastern Europe

13.09.2021 — Press releases EDA
On Monday 13 September, Switzerland hosted a high-level conference in Bern as part of the South East European International Institute for Sustainable Technologies (SEEIIST) project. Federal Councillor Ignazio Cassis attended the conference alongside seven ministers and representatives from ten countries of south-eastern Europe. The SEEIIST project seeks to develop a regional centre of excellence in south-eastern Europe for biomedical research into cancer therapy. At the event, the head of the FDFA restated Switzerland's readiness to facilitate dialogue between the various partner countries for the creation of such a facility.


Resumption of high-level personal contacts with Romania

09.09.2021 — Press releases EDA
On Thursday, 9 September, the Romanian president Klaus Iohannis met with President Guy Parmelin during an official visit to Switzerland. The discussions at Lohn Manor were also attended by Federal Councillor Ignazio Cassis, head of the Federal Department of Foreign Affairs (FDFA), and Romanian Foreign Minister Bogdan Aurescu. The talks focused on economic and scientific cooperation, the European policies of both countries and international security issues.

Federal Council adopts dispatch on new frontier workers agreement with Italy

11.08.2021 — Press releases Europa
During its meeting on 11 August 2021, the Federal Council adopted the dispatch on the new frontier workers agreement between Switzerland and Italy. The agreement significantly improves the current regulation on the taxation of frontier workers and contributes to maintaining the good bilateral relations between the two countries.




State Secretary Hirayama attends Informal EU Ministerial Meeting on Competition in Research and Innovation

20.07.2021 — Press releases Europa
On 19 July 2021, State Secretary Martina Hirayama took part in an informal meeting of ministers responsible for research and innovation in the EU member states. At the biannual event, held this time in the Slovenian capital Ljubljana, the participants discussed the implementation of the goals of the new European Research Area at national and European level. They also addressed the question of how Europe would like to shape cooperation in the area of research and innovation with its international partners. Switzerland’s presence and input at this meeting underscored its active commitment to maintaining a strong European Research Area.

Horizon Europe: Switzerland currently with third country status

14.07.2021 — Press releases Europa
Switzerland will be treated as a non-associated third country in the EU Framework Programme for Research and Innovation, Horizon Europe, until further notice. Researchers in Switzerland can still participate in calls for proposals under the status, albeit to a limited extent, and receive funding directly from the Confederation. However, participation in individual projects, in particular in future calls for proposals from the European Research Council, Marie Skłodowska-Curie Actions and the European Innovation Council, is no longer possible. The Federal Council’s stated aim remains Switzerland’s full association to Horizon Europe.


Federal Councillor Ignazio Cassis in Vilnius for Ukraine Reform Conference and bilateral talks

08.07.2021 — Press releases EDA
Federal Councillor Ignazio Cassis attended the Ukraine Reform Conference 2021 (URC) in Vilnius from 6 to 8 July. At the end of this year's conference, Switzerland officially assumed the chair of the URC2022 in Lugano. During the conference, Mr Cassis met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y, Prime Minister Denys Shmyhal and Minister of Foreign Affairs Dmytro Kuleba. To mark two anniversaries in Swiss–Lithuanian relations, the head of the Federal Department of Foreign Affairs also met with the Lithuanian Foreign Minister Gabrielius Landsbergis in Vilnius.

Federal Councillor Ignazio Cassis starts Baltic tour with official visit to Latvia

05.07.2021 — Press releases EDA
Federal Councillor Ignazio Cassis has begun his trip to the Baltic States with an official visit to Latvia. This year, Switzerland is celebrating a double anniversary with all three Baltic countries: the centenary of their independence and 30 years since the resumption of diplomatic relations following the collapse of the Soviet Union. Mr Cassis was received in Riga on 5 July by Latvian President Egils Levits, Foreign Minister Edgars Rinkēvičs and Parliamentary Speaker Ināra Mūrniece. Talks focused on European policy. Latvia is the first stop on Mr Cassis' trip to the region. He will then pay an official visit to Estonia followed by Lithuania, where he will also take part in the Ukraine Reform Conference.
